Dental Abscesses

Dental abscesses are signs of infections beneath the gum line. During your emergency appointment, our team will examine the abscess and may recommend an emergency tooth extraction or root canal to address the infection and prevent further complications.

Broken Teeth or Knocked Out

Knocked-out and broken teeth are not just cosmetic concerns. Delaying treatment can increase the risk of infection, leading to more pain, expense, and complications. If you've suffered an injury that has knocked out, chipped, or broken your tooth, carefully preserve the tooth and contact us immediately for further instructions.

Q: What should I do if I knock out a tooth?

Pick up the tooth by the crown (not the root), rinse it gently with water, and try to keep it moist - either by placing it back in the socket, holding it between your cheek and gum, or storing it in milk. Call us immediately at (908) 730-6432 and get to our office as fast as possible.​
